Located right in Debrigarh in Bargarh district, this centre is a good first stop before heading deeper into the landscape — it focuses on wildlife conservation, ecology, and the broader Debrigarh story, and it's quite photo-friendly. A half-day is enough, and it's open through the cooler months from October to March. Facilities are solid: shade, toilets, drinking water, and parking are all here. A small entry fee applies — see the fast facts for the current rate.
